/** PURE_IMPORTS_START .._operators_toArray PURE_IMPORTS_END */
import { toArray as higherOrder } from '../operators/toArray';
/**
* Collects all source emissions and emits them as an array when the source completes.
*
* Get all values inside an array when the source completes
*
*
*
* `toArray` will wait until the source Observable completes
* before emitting the array containing all emissions.
* When the source Observable errors no array will be emitted.
*
* @example